A grid container contains grid items. Grid items are the child element of the grid container. A grid item is an item which is a direct child of the grid container. By default, a grid container has one grid item for each column, in each row. This will be our basic boilerplate code for CSS Grid Item Properties. index.html.

WebMar 26, 2024 · Proposal: add a selector that matches an element if a direct child matches the selector in the function. "all a elements that contain an img" -> a:has-child(img) Motivation: #2 missing-features request in the state-of-CSS 2024 survey. WebNotes: CSS – Child Selector (>) / (Direct Child Selector): It selects any HTML element targeted by the selector written after the greater than character, which is a direct child of the any HTML element targeted by the selector written before the greater than character. Syntax of CSS rule-set / rule: selector {declaration list;} To implement child selector, in … WebCSS Child Selector (>) It is also known as a direct child selector and the symbol greater than (>) denotes the child selector in CSS. WebSep 29, 2024 · The p element is a child of the div, but the a element inside the paragraph is not a direct child of the div. So, to access only the a elements that are direct children of div, you would do the following: div > a { property: value; } The code above matches the a elements directly nested inside the div element and are immediate children.

WebAdditional Notes: Because :has () is a jQuery extension and not part of the CSS specification, queries using :has () cannot take advantage of the performance boost provided by the native DOM querySelectorAll () method. For better performance in modern browsers, use $ ( "your-pure-css-selector" ).has ( selector/DOMElement ) instead.
